Are oats part of a plant-based diet?

Yes! No matter what brand of oats you buy, they’re all vegan as long as they don’t contain any other non-vegan ingredients.

Can I eat bread on a vegan diet?

Many types of bread are naturally vegan. Still, some contain non-vegan ingredients like eggs, milk, butter, or honey. Checking the ingredient list is the best way to make sure your bread is vegan. Alternatively, you can make your own by replacing non-vegan items with vegan ones.
